> On 2007-07-26 23:11 +0100, Leo wrote:
> > [I assume xterm has a light background]
> >
> > 1. Start emacs in xterm by 'emacs -nw -q'
> > 2. epa-list-keys
> >
> > Then you can see the keys has a face that is for dark background.
> >
> > Tested in EasyPG: 0.0.12
> >
> > HTH,

> I have now figured out a way to reproduce it:

>    1. put (require 'epa-setup) in site-start.el
>    2. Start emacs with "emacs -q -nw"
>    3. M-x epa-list-keys

Thanks for the recipe.  I installed a workaround for 0.0.14, though I
suspect that this is a bug of Emacs.
